Impact‑Driven Research Topics at Lamprou Lab
1. Microfluidics & Organ‑on‑Chip Systems
-
Disease‑specific chips (e.g., eye, skin, tumour, gut, brain)
-
Multi‑organ platforms
-
Drug‑screening and personalised medicine applications
2. Sustainable Manufacturing of Advanced Therapeutics
-
Solvent‑free nanomedicine production
-
Continuous‑flow microfluidic manufacturing
-
Green biomaterials and biodegradable devices
-
Life‑cycle analysis of drug‑delivery systems
3. Personalised Drug Delivery & Smart Implants
-
Patient‑specific 3D/4D‑printed devices
-
Microneedles and transdermal systems
-
Responsive or sensor‑integrated implants
-
AI‑assisted design of drug‑delivery systems
4. Regenerative Medicine & Biofabrication
-
Bioprinted scaffolds
-
Immunomodulatory biomaterials
-
Wound‑healing constructs
-
Hybrid regenerative–drug‑delivery systems
5. Diagnostics & Point‑of‑Care Technologies
-
Microfluidic diagnostic devices
-
Biosensors integrated with drug‑delivery platforms
-
Rapid testing systems for personalised therapy decisions
